Patriots Sitting at 15-0, Thanks to Tom Brady & Co.
The New England Patriots are on the verge of completing the unthinkable… going undefeated in the regular season and tying the 1972 Miami Dolphins.
Facing the Miami Dolphins (ironically) in week 16, the Patriots jumped out to a large lead and coasted to their 15th straight win. Their final game, next weekend, will be in New York against the Giants. This is hardly a gimme, but the Patriots will be the favorites. The only question will be whether or not coach Belichick sits his regulars in the regular season finale.
With the team coasting into the playoffs, it would be stupid to risk injury to your star players. However, quarterback Tom Brady is on the verge of setting a new single season NFL record for touchdown passed - he’s currently at 48 TD passes, only 1 behind the record held by the Colts’ Peyton Manning. Wide receiver Randy Moss is also on the verge of breaking the record for most touchdown receptions - he trails the legendary Jerry Rice by 1 touchdown heading into the final game.

Ok, sorry… here are the NFL records that the New England Patriots have tied or broken already this year:
- NFL record for most touchdowns in a season
- Highest regular season point differential
- First team to start season w/ 15 straight wins
- Tied record for most regular season wins
- Brady-to-Moss most pass/catch TD combo in single season
